ABSTRACT
One of the approaches to evaluate injury prediction is the hamstrings-to-quadriceps peak torque conventional ratio (HQ ratio). The gold standard for assessment of muscle strength in vivo is by isokinetic dynamometry; however, the one-repetition maximum strength test (1-RM) presents high correlation with isokinetic data. This study aimed to compare measures of HQ ratio in young adults obtained by dynamometry and 1-RM testing. No significant differences were observed in the HQ ratio when comparing 1-RM and dynamometry testing. However, there was a significant and strong correlation between the measurements obtained in the two tests. Despite this correlation, data from both tests are not equal as the HQ ratio obtained from 1-RM test presents a systematic error. Nonetheless, the results can enhance the applicability of 1-RM test in clinical settings
